posted by David Adams on Tue 29th Jun 2010 17:56 UTC, submitted by Skeletor
IconGoogle announced late Tuesday night that China will not renew its Internet Content Provider license - a key authorization scheduled to expire Wednesday--unless Google stops redirecting visitors to
e p (1)    No Comments

Technology White Papers

See More